A Shocking Start to the Recall Story

Pet owners across the country started noticing unusual bits in their dog’s dinner, sparking a wave of complaints that no one saw coming. Fromm Family Foods, a trusted name in pet nutrition, stepped up quickly with a voluntary recall on December 3, 2025. This move came after reports of potential plastic fragments turning up in their product.

The affected item? Bonnihill Farms BeefiBowls Beef Recipe, a gently cooked frozen option designed for easy, nutritious feeding. While the company emphasizes quality control, these incidents highlight how even small oversights can ripple through supply chains. So far, it’s limited to just 300 cases, but vigilance remains key for everyone involved.

Breaking Down the Product Details

This recall targets a specific batch of the BeefiBowls line, which features real beef as the star ingredient for that appealing aroma dogs love. Each case contains multiple pouches, making it a convenient choice for busy pet parents. Distribution happened through local pet stores in several U.S. states and even reached parts of Canada.

Key identifiers include the lot code and best-by date stamped on the packaging. If you’ve stocked up recently, it’s worth a double-check. The product was meant to deliver balanced meals without any surprises, yet here we are addressing an unwelcome one.

Health Worries for Our Four-Legged Friends

Dogs of any size could face issues from ingesting plastic, starting with milder signs like vomiting or a sudden drop in appetite. Lethargy might creep in, or your pup could seem uncomfortable around the belly area. Though no illnesses have been confirmed yet, the risks are real enough to take seriously.

In worse cases, larger pieces might cause blockages in the digestive tract, leading to more urgent vet visits. Think of it like a traffic jam in a narrow road – nothing moves smoothly. Early detection makes all the difference, so keep an eye on behavior changes after meals.

Where Did This Dog Food Go?

The recall covers regions from the Midwest to the West Coast, plus a bit northward into Ontario. Here’s a quick rundown of the main areas:

  • Illinois and Wisconsin
  • Texas, Arkansas, Mississippi, Oklahoma, and Louisiana
  • California, Nevada, Arizona, Colorado, Oregon, and Washington
  • Alaska
  • Ontario, Canada

Not every store carried it, but if you shop at independent pet spots in these spots, pause for a moment. Online sales weren’t part of this batch, narrowing the scope a tad.

Steps Every Pet Owner Should Take Now

First things first, halt use of any suspect product right away. Toss it out or return it for a refund – Fromm makes that process straightforward through their customer service line. If your dog shows any odd symptoms, reach out to your vet without delay; they can guide you on next steps.

For peace of mind, snap a photo of the packaging before disposal. This helps if questions arise later. Meanwhile, switch to a verified alternative to keep meal times stress-free.
